The turban/headwrap has made many appearances in women's fashion over the years. The first images that come to mind when I think of headwrap fashion are those of actress Gloria Swanson and the legendary fashion house Biba. Decades apart but oozing with the same sense of bohemian chic.

Ahh, the art of layering... It seems like such a simple task, but that's not always so when it comes down to the moment when you need to find a shoe, pant, top, sweater, coat and scarf that all go magically well together without looking overdone or like you tried too hard in creating your layered masterpiece (ahem, run-on-sentence). I think the key to artful layering lies almost completely in proportion and balance. Finding that cardigan that peeks out just the slightest bit from under your jacket. Or the perfect legwear/shoe combo that keeps your legs from looking too short under a longer dress.


As Jane of Ill Seen, Ill Said pointed out, Totokaleo is a wonderful source for masterful layering. Their blog even lays out a layered outfit's stages from start to finish. Not to mention they have some seriously covetable pieces for sale on their site!
